A2: Lawsuit

A post on the Thomas More Law Center’s website reports that a federal judge has allowed a lawsuit filed by the Ann Arbor law firm to proceed against Treasury Secretary Timothy Geithner and the Federal Reserve Board, challenging the AIG bailout.
